Bootstrap is used to create modal popup and design html. Let us consider a situation where we add a category from a bootstrap modal to a dropdown. Bootstrap 4 provides a convenient api for showing and hiding modal popups. Net to automatically create validation attributes from our model. Dec 01, 2016 overview in this video you will come to know about how to create a bootstrap popup or bootstrap modal then insert data using jquery in asp. One element of that form is to select a particular user. Net mvc follow the below steps in order to submit a form in asp. This is the 2nd part of the tutorial eventscheduler calendar in mvc application.
Steps 1 add bootstrap css and js files in the appcomponent. Apr 25, 2016 that is just the default bootstrap modal definition, it just happens to be devoid of content. You can either use jquery ajax to submit the form asynchronously and use the response inside the current page or you can use the normal form submission mechanism. Validate a form using jquery and bootstrap validator posted by. Net scaffolding after updating the packages of your projects to web api 2. Grasp the intricacies of bootstrap and how to use it with asp. Open modal popup using typescript and bootstrap download and use the bootstrap cdn to deliver bootstrap s compiled css and js to your project. Apr 26, 2019 this technique invokes the default asp. The simplest way to implement a stepped form is to use a variation of the bootstraps tab component. This should have a datadismiss attribute that tells bootstrap to. Angular 8, 7, 6, 5, 4, 2 open and close modal popup using. Well discover how to apply these techniques to asp.
Is it possible to put a fully functional directory including dlls. You can get it, right now, in my book bootstrap for. For jquery form validation to work, we set htmlhelper. Net mvc with showing crud operations using json and sql server this is a step by step tutorial discussing on all the topics. I understand, from my original question, that this is not possible using straight mvc because of the modal, and that some jquery is needed. Net core, with this bootstrap modal form validation example. Net dynamic grids are hard to manage on the clientside, but in todays solution, i discuss how to use jquery with mvc partials for a masterdetail screen. Provide crud create, read, update, delete data form. Here is the html markup to create a modal that has both a login and signup option available.
This course focuses on creating forms with angularjs, making them look good with bootstrap styling, and then posting the form data to an asp. Net mvc forms in websites have, for a long time, languished in their classic clunky pattern of browserled submit of content, using the form tag. The above properties are set true by default which means mvc 5 platform ensures that client side validation on form validation is on. For example, you could have a save button that saves a record, but you would also like to give the user an option to save the record and automatically show a new empty form to create another record. Jan 15, 2015 im working on a project where the bootstrap modal dialog is being used to popup data entry and other forms. If the user attempts to submit the form and they are empty or invalid, the modal stays open and the validation messages appear.
The modal dialog does not submit the login form as long as the user has not successfully logged in. Net mvc application, you link the bootstrap files, as below. Net projects ship with bootstrap 3 instead of the recently updated bootstrap 4. Net community by providing forums questionanswer site where people can help each other. Use twitter bootstrap modal dialog for smoother login experience. Submit ajax form into a modal bootstrap aug 03, 2014 05. Net mvc with showing crud operations using json and sql server this is a step by step tutorial discussing on all the topics that you need to know about jquery ajax in asp. Now in this 2nd part, we will implement crud create, read, update, delete operation on fullcalendar for managing eventschedule tasks to the database. Using jquery to submit a form using ajax dotnetcurry. Nets powerful components can further enhance its capabilities. Irvin dominin, on 8222015, in category jquery and asp. This is a step by step tutorial on how to implement mvc crud operations insert, update and delete using jquery datatable and jquery dialog, jquery ui dialog is. If the value is empty, we hide the parent container div.
In this tutorial, we look at how to load a bootstrap modal with ajax content. Please create an image folder inside content folder and put some images. That is just the default bootstrap modal definition, it just happens to be devoid of content. With bootstrap 4, the elements do not have any borders, padding, or margins, and they can be used to wrap inputs into groups by setting the elements class to. We are using modal show and modal hide methods to show and hide the login modal. Provide crud create, read, update, delete data form entry support. Mvc partial views in bootstrap modals with forms alexander. Build your own tools and helpers to assist you in creating sites in an easy and fast way.
Net s unobtrusive ajax handles for us, to replace the content of the modal with the results of the form. Before saving the data input into my create and edit views id like to open a bootstrap modal form to get the user to enter their username and password again to confirm the data being submitted as well as selecting the reason for the data input from a dropdown list. Net mvc 1 step 5 shows how to take our dinnerscontroller class further by enable support for editing. Is there a way to use a partial view instead javascript template for modal crud with mvc data annotations. The modal header, as the name implies, is used to give the modal a title and some other elements like the x close button. At the end of this book, you will find some valuable tips and tricks, which will help you in getting the most out of your bootstrap and asp.
Jan 24, 2019 bootstrap modal form validation example. Creating, updating and deleting books this tutorial part iii. These are some of the best free bootstrap wizards templates, you can use for. I am trying to add an additional form via a modal that will allow the user to populate the first form by searching a property on the webservice. Form controls automatically receive some global styling with bootstrap. After a primer on the fundamentals of bootstrap, you will learn your way around and create a new asp. Perform crud operation using bootstrap modal popup in asp. This is accomplished by automatically adding the form horizontal class name to the form element. The content posted here is free for public and is the content of its poster. Overview in this video you will come to know about how to create a bootstrap popup or bootstrap modal then insert data using jquery in mvc in just 5 steps. This is step 5 of a free nerddinner application tutorial that walksthrough how to build a small, but complete, web application using asp. The site does not provide any warranties for the posted content.
Mvc partial views in bootstrap modals alexander lindsay. Please replace the current image file with you image file. Well then examine several mvc bootstrap form examples in both mvc 5 and. In the first part of this tutorial, we have seen how to display events in fullcalender from a database. The controller and action directives would work, if you were using mvc controllers. Beginform extension method is used to make ajax calls to controllers action method in asp.
Net mvc bootstrap sites in an easy and fast way master the use of bootstrap components and plugins with asp. We will create a bootstrap modal to create a new person. Nets unobtrusive ajax handles for us, to replace the content of the modal with the results of the form. Angular 8, 7, 6, 5, 4, 2 open and close modal popup. We will also filter empty form fields from submitting. What i need is for when the user types hits search in the modal it will call an action on controller that then runs my web service client that then returns a. We then created a modal popup using bootstrap 4, as well as a form to go inside it. Net scaffolding in visual studio 20 rtm or update 1 does not overwrite the latest packages in your projects. Validate a form using jquery and bootstrap validator. Bootstrap wizard step form, again it is a conceptual design. Bootstrap modal form validation example sensible dev.
It was a lot of work to gather the form data into the json packet, call the controller and handle the return values, especially if the form did not pass validation. Here mudassar ahmed khan has explained with an example, how to submit form without page refresh using the ajax. In this guide, id like to take a look at how to update a project from bootstrap 3 to bootstrap 4. Button dropdowns are useful when you need a button that can perform multiple related actions. This is accomplished by automatically adding the formhorizontal class name to the element. Net mvc scaffolding generate horizontalstyled bootstrap forms. Bootstrap modal, ajax submit, and close on submit github. Net mvc project to use twitter bootstrap modal dialog as a login dialog.
I had it working using jquery to handle the ajax call to the controller. This application will be used to store person information in a database. I am using visual studio community edition for creating this sample. Net zero uses ngx bootstrap library to create modals you can use another library, but we will use it in this sample too. Ui bootstrap controls are covered in detail, along with client and serverside validation. For example, a page model class can contain onget, onpost, onput, and ondelete actions to deal with get, post, put, and delete verbs respectively. Net core, but the underlying method will work with any web framework. One of the most common use cases you see around the web is that of the login modal, logging in via a form inside a modal. This will generate the code that is needed to call personappservice. The user cannot switch between tabs, but on hovering the name of the stage will be shown to the user.
I failed to download the source code, thus it was harder to figure out why my code was not. Net mvc and chapter 5 gives very good examples of coding html helpers so that fully styled. Aug 19, 2014 at the end of this book, you will find some valuable tips and tricks, which will help you in getting the most out of your bootstrap and asp. We can show and hide the modal using the methods provided by bootstrap modal plugin. The values text of the value attributes will be displayed as the button text. Sep, 2017 the following functionality will be implemented in bootstrap modal form script. It goes through each form field and populates the value for the form field element. Angularjs forms using bootstrap and mvc 5 22931 mytechlogy.
The zip file contains all the code you need for the form. This wizard uses icons to elegantly indicate each step in the process. Follow the below steps in order to submit a form in asp. In this article, ill discuss a couple of ways to implement a stepped form in asp. You just split all the input fields that would go in the form into a number of tabs and let bootstrap render them. Then we add a link to the partial view and link it to the modal. Part 28 create login page using bootstrap and jquery in asp. Net mvc project created by a default visual studio 20 asp.
The band this page will show you how to build a bootstrap theme from scratch. Before this article you should go through my introduction to bootstrap. Personally, i struggled to implement partial views in bootstrap modal, so the first tutorial i stumbled upon was this link. Mvc partial views in bootstrap modals alexander lindsays blog. Net mvc 6, this book shows how to take advantage of the latest new features introduced in. Feb 24, 2015 first of all, thank you so much for providing this tutorial and working code sample. As websites grow nearer to applications in their userexperience, so better is required.
Net core to create a model, database table, and api. Net mvc using multiple submit buttons with default. Adding bootstrap modal confirmation for delete operation asp net core mvc. Net core mvc razor pages tutorial part 2 about this tutorial. The update target is the container of the form, and also is inside the modal, but what do you mean by. Open modal popup using typescript and bootstrap download and use the bootstrap cdn to deliver bootstraps compiled css and js to your project. You can further customize the normal behavior of the bootstrap modal by using various events that are triggered while opening and closing the modal. First of all, thank you so much for providing this tutorial and working code sample. Jul 24, 2016 this is a small project where we submit a form in a bootstrap modal window using update panel ajax and close it. The basic form in bootstrap always displays its contents in a vertical manner, which means that labels for form elements are displayed above them. Convert a bootstrap html template into a usable asp. Also the buttons are wrapped in the form to allow the ok button to submit the form without any additional javascript. There must be something to it if the practice is so common. There are two different ways to submit a form programmatically.
Net dynamic grids are hard to manage on the clientside, but in todays solution, i discuss how to use jquery with. Adding bootstrap modal confirmation for delete operation asp net. In the following code example, a horizontal login form is created using the html. In fact youll note that facebook is one of the most egregious users of the modal sign. In this article, we will use the bootstrap framework in an asp. We will start with a simple html page, and then add more and more components, until we have a fully functional, personal and responsive website.
How to get values from bootstrap modal form for use in mvc. Net core razor pages offer a simple page based programming model for the developers. Modals are used to provide a popup dialog style element that can be used to. In this article, well take a look at some bootstrap modal form examples.
993 694 54 595 351 1456 1420 1278 619 1435 886 794 143 1438 600 1279 614 1366 1052 1151 339 1300 187 347 923 1012 434 1302 288 516 1357 1271